Position Overview:
We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ented intern with a strong interest in archaeology, anthropology, historic preservation, or cultural resource management to join our environmental team. This internship offers hands-on experience in above and below ground cultural resource surveys, field documentation, archival research, laboratory processing, and regulatory compliance support. Desired location is Indianapolis, IN or Springfield, IL but would consider remote locations for the right candidate.
